Committees

The Diocesan Synod is held three times a year, has 160 members and is essentially the 'Parliament' of the Diocese.

The Synod discusses Diocesan business and local concerns as well as debating important national issues.

The Synod assists the Bishop and his staff to support and oversee the work of the Diocese, to provide a system of democratic representation to its people.
